    About Ryah

    Ryah is a name that beautifully bridges cultures, offering a soft yet distinct sound. With potential roots in Irish, Arabic, and Hebrew traditions, meaning "queen," "flowing," or "friend," it carries a versatile elegance that appeals to parents seeking something both unique and meaningful. Its modern feel, combined with a subtle global appeal, makes it an excellent choice for families who appreciate names that are gentle on the ear but stand out from the crowd. Unlike many contemporary choices, Ryah manages to feel both fresh and rooted, hinting at diverse heritages without being overtly tied to just one.
